Hog Camp Branch. This little 2 foot high cascade turns into Dark Hollow Falls about a mile down stream.
Hard for me to get nice compositions here. Technically it's fine as I finally understand lens and filters (in this case CP & ND) well enough to get the effects right and to eliminate the bright mirror-like shine that blows out wet rocks. Even after all of the technical wizardry, it's just an average image at best. Needs more "soul".
